Night-shift staff: Floor 4 of the Tellhaven Building opens this week. After 21:00, access is via the rear stairwell only; the lifts are locked out overnight during the settling period. Complete a walk-through of the new floor once per shift and log it. The stairwell keypad accepts the code below.

badge for yahop-fawep: bdg-XBKXI-68071

Subject: DR drill — vendored fonts check

Hi reviewer,

During Thursday's disaster-recovery drill for Quillbase, we'll rebuild the docs site from the cold mirror, so all third-party fonts must be vendored into the repo rather than fetched at build time. My branch moves the Lintwood and Marrowtype families into assets/fonts with license files alongside. The drill vault that holds the mirror credentials opens with the passphrase below.

vault phrase of fafop-hahop = ralys-kasion-normir-belix-silys-fendor

### Image slimming procedure

When slimming the Brackenfell plugin base image, remove build toolchains, strip debug symbols, and squash layers only after the integration suite passes. Confirm the final image stays under 180 MB, since the Orvanto registry rejects larger plugin images. Before publishing, run the metadata probe, which records layer digests in the audit store reachable via the connection string that follows.

database URL for hawip-kagap: redis://rusok_svc:bMCaqek7MRWIOJ@db-8501.zarqeltech.corp:5432/sileth